Area of the circular base of the cylinder = πr^2
Area = 3.14 * 7^2
Area = 3.14 * 49
Area ≈ 153.86 in^2
Width of the lateral face of the cylinder = circumference of the base = 2πr
Width = 2 * 3.14 * 7
Width ≈ 43.96 in
Area of the lateral face of the cylinder = height * width
Area = 14 * 43.96
Area = 615.44 in^2
Total surface area of the cylinder = 2 * (area of circular base) + (area of lateral face)
Total surface area = 2(153.86) + 615.44
Total surface area = 307.72 + 615.44
Total surface area = 923.16 in^2
